Teletraan 1 has been sabotaged! Who's going to retrieve all that missing data?

Synopsis

[edit]

In the year 2005, Optimus Prime has made a startling discovery... Teletraan I has been sabotaged, and a lot of valuable bio and Tech Spec data is missing! As various Autobots panic, the call goes out to the orbiting satellite-base Nana, commanded by the enigmatic "Black Panther Man": retrieve the missing information! Black Panther Man sends out Teletraan 15 to journey through time and space to get the missing data by researching the Transformers of various eras, past and future. Both 15 and her friend Teletraan 10 are shocked at the choice of agent.

Notes

[edit]
  • This "volume" does not have its own separate title.
  • As with every issue in the series, all of the Transformers are drawn using the original toys as their models (well, Bumblebee uses the version with the new head)... except for "Black Panther Man". He is based on the Mainframe Entertainment CGI model from Beast Wars rather than the decidedly-different toy made of it. Why he's the only one not explicitly toy-based in the entire series is unknown.
